The Role
As an Early Years Practitioner, you will support children in a safe, nurturing and stimulating nursery environment, helping them learn, develop and reach their full potential.
Your responsibilities may include:
*Supporting children's learning, development and daily routines
*Planning and delivering engaging, age-appropriate activities
*Supporting children's personal care needs
*Working in line with the EYFS framework
*Observing and recording children's progress
*Encouraging positive relationships and social development
*Maintaining a safe, welcoming and stimulating environment
*Working closely with nursery staff and other professionals
*Following safeguarding, health and safety and nursery policies
Requirements
*Level 2 or Level 3 qualification in Childcare/Early Years
*Experience working with children in an early years or nursery setting
*Good understanding of the EYFS
*Strong communication and teamwork skills
*Commitment to safeguarding and promoting children's welfare
*Paediatric First Aid is desirable
*Reliable, professional and enthusiastic approach
